How they compare
Solomon Islands currently reports 81.3% against 76.2% in Kenya, a difference of 5.1%.
That makes Solomon Islands's figure about 1.1 times Kenya's.
The two have swapped places 6 times across 25 shared years of data; in 1999 it was Solomon Islands ahead.
Kenya ranks 170th and Solomon Islands ranks 167th of 214 countries.
Across the 4 decades both report, Kenya averaged higher in 1 and Solomon Islands in 3.
Head to head by decade
| Decade | Kenya | Solomon Islands |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 13.2% | 15.7% | 2.5% | Solomon Islands |
| 2000s | 22.2% | 14.8% | 7.4% | Kenya |
| 2010s | 45.1% | 52.4% | 7.3% | Solomon Islands |
| 2020s | 75.0% | 76.6% | 1.6% | Solomon Islands |
Averages of every year both report within each decade.

About this data
Access to electricity means having an electricity source that can provide very basic lighting, and charge a phone or power a radio for 4 hours per day.
